Resolving Montana Property Corner Disputes

When property owners find themselves in a disagreement regarding property corners in Montana, it's crucial to obtain a resolution that is both fair and legally sound. Legal statutes in Montana provide a framework for addressing these concerns. One common approach involves mediation between the involved parties, aiming to reach a mutual agreement. In some cases, surveyors may be contracted to clarify the true property lines based on existing records. If negotiation and measurements fail to settle the conflict, legal proceedings may become necessary. District Courts in Montana have jurisdiction over property line conflicts.

Addressing Property Line Disputes with a Professional Boundary Survey

Property lines can sometimes become ambiguous, leading to disputes between property owners. When disagreements arise about where property lines are legally located, a professional boundary survey can be an invaluable tool for settling the issue.

A boundary survey is a thorough examination of a property's boundaries, conducted by a certified land surveyor. The surveyor uses technology such as GPS and surveys to establish the exact location of property lines. The results of the survey are then recorded in a legally binding report that can be used to mediate disputes effectively.

By providing unambiguous evidence of property boundaries, a boundary survey can help mitigate future conflicts and ensure that all parties understand their respective property rights.
